Mục lục:

Arduino cho người mới bắt đầu: 5 bước
Arduino cho người mới bắt đầu: 5 bước

Video: Arduino cho người mới bắt đầu: 5 bước

Video: Arduino cho người mới bắt đầu: 5 bước
Video: Học Arduino trong 30 phút (part1/2) - Dành cho người mới 2024, Tháng mười một
Anonim
Arduino cho người mới bắt đầu
Arduino cho người mới bắt đầu

Ngày nay, các Nhà sản xuất, Nhà phát triển đang ưa thích Arduino để phát triển nhanh chóng việc tạo mẫu của các dự án.

Arduino là một nền tảng điện tử mã nguồn mở dựa trên phần cứng và phần mềm dễ sử dụng. Arduino có cộng đồng người dùng rất tốt. Thiết kế bảng Arduino sử dụng nhiều bộ điều khiển bao gồm (Dòng AVR, Dòng nRF5x và ít bộ điều khiển STM32 hơn và ESP8266 / ESP32). Bo mạch có nhiều chân Input / Output Analog và Digital. Bo mạch chứa Bộ chuyển đổi nối tiếp USB giúp lập trình bộ điều khiển.

Trong bài đăng này, chúng ta sẽ xem Cách sử dụng Arduino IDE và bảng Arduino. Arduino rất dễ sử dụng và là lựa chọn rất tốt cho các dự án tạo mẫu. Bạn sẽ nhận được rất nhiều thư viện và số lượng bản dựng phần cứng cho bo mạch arduino được ghim phù hợp để ghim vào bo mạch mô-đun và bo mạch Arduino.

Nếu bạn đang sử dụng bảng Arduino thì bạn sẽ không yêu cầu bất kỳ lập trình viên hoặc bất kỳ công cụ nào để lập trình cho bảng Arduino bởi vì các bảng đó đã được flash bằng bộ nạp khởi động nối tiếp và sẵn sàng flash qua USB sang giao diện nối tiếp.

Bước 1: Điểm được bao gồm trong Hướng dẫn

Các điểm sau được đề cập trong hướng dẫn này.1. Giải thích sơ đồ 2. Giải thích về bộ nạp khởi động 3. Cách sử dụng Trình chỉnh sửa web 4. Cách sử dụng Arduino IDE 5. Ví dụ trên LED Blink 6. Ví dụ trên giao diện nối tiếp 7. Ví dụ trên giao diện Switch sử dụng phương thức thăm dò 8. Ví dụ trên giao diện Switch sử dụng phương pháp ngắt 9. Ví dụ trên ADC.

Bước 2: Các thành phần bắt buộc

Arduino UNOArduino Uno ở Ấn Độ-

Arduino Uno ở Vương quốc Anh -

Arduino Uno ở Hoa Kỳ -

Arduino Nano

Arduino Nano ở Ấn Độ-

Arduino Nano ở Vương quốc Anh -

Arduino Nano ở Hoa Kỳ -

Bước 3: Hướng dẫn:

Image
Image

Bước 4: Các loại bảng có thể được sử dụng để lập trình Arduino

Các loại bảng có thể được sử dụng để lập trình Arduino
Các loại bảng có thể được sử dụng để lập trình Arduino
Các loại bảng có thể được sử dụng để lập trình Arduino
Các loại bảng có thể được sử dụng để lập trình Arduino
Các loại bảng có thể được sử dụng để lập trình Arduino
Các loại bảng có thể được sử dụng để lập trình Arduino

Bước 5: Tìm hiểu thêm về Arduino Bootloader

Bootloader là gì?

Trong ngôn ngữ đơn giản, Bootloader là đoạn mã chấp nhận mã và ghi nó vào flash của riêng chúng ta.

Bootloader là đoạn mã thực thi đầu tiên bất cứ khi nào bộ điều khiển của bạn được BẬT nguồn hoặc được đặt lại sau đó khởi động ứng dụng.

Khi bootloader được thực thi, nó sẽ kiểm tra lệnh hoặc Dữ liệu trên Giao diện như UART, SPI, CAN hoặc USB. Bootloader có thể được triển khai trên UART, SPI, CAN hoặc USB. Trong trường hợp bootloader, chúng ta không cần sử dụng lập trình viên. Nhưng nếu không có bộ nạp khởi động trên bộ điều khiển thì trong trường hợp đó chúng ta phải sử dụng bộ lập trình / Flasher.

Và chúng ta phải sử dụng bộ nạp khởi động flash của lập trình viên / Flasherto. Khi bootloader được flash thì không cần lập trình viên / Flasher.

Đề xuất: